The city of Birmingham began work today on restoring a dam destroyed last Friday without a permit on Village Creek. City crews piled up dirt on both sides of where the pond flows into a drainage pipe, planted grass seed, and placed sand bags in the breach to form a temporary spillway. This is the scene as of about 3 p.m. Friday. More later…
